Staying in Salzburg vs. Berchtesgaden
We are a retired couple wanting to visit the area for 4-5 days. Interested in the salt mines, Cog train, Hitler's Eagles Nest and Koenigssee.
We will arrive by train. Don't want to spend a lot of time driving around if we rent a car. Would probably prefer small-town stay over lot's of traffic?
Appreciate your input.

IF you stay in the old town section of Salzburg a car is unnecessary. In Brechtesgaden to do the tings you mention you'd probably be better off with a car although if you want to tour the Eagles Nest in completion including the underground bunkers, etc., you'll probably need to join the organized and only authorized tour.

Check out the village of Grodig. It's a few kilometers south of Salzburg, on a bus line, and is in between Salzburg and Berchesgarten. We have stayed about 4-5 times at the Hotel Sallerhof (http://www.sallerhof.com/en-index.ht...FQsV7AodQDwA3Q) and loved it. There are parking spaces and a great breakfast included.

I think with 4-5 nights you'll get bored in Berchtesgaden, you won't find much to do in the evenings.
You coukd divide your stay between Salzburg and Berchtesgaden if you like, I suggest a visit to the ice caves near Werfen (south of Sazlburg) if you have the time (trip will take most of your day).
Good luck, and yes I enjoyed my two nights stay in Berchtesgaden last June.
